UT, MT, PT Level II NDE Technician
PROtect LLC is seeking a highly skilled NDT Level II Technician with certifications in UT, MT, and PT. This full-time position requires 100% travel and involves conducting non-destructive testing of components and materials while ensuring safety and compliance with established protocols.

Responsibilities
This position will work with the Mechanical Integrity team
Regular travel is required as well as working at heights and in confined spaces. This role operates on a standard 3 week on, 1 week off rotational schedule. Travel is throughout the US
Conduct non-destructive (NDT) testing of components and materials in accordance with applicable codes, standards, equipment utilization, specifications, and procedures
Utilize appropriate NDT methods to perform NDT inspections, including Ultrasonic Thickness, Magnetic Particle and Penetrant Testing
Select, prepare, load, calibrate, or operate equipment used in the non-destructive testing of products or materials
Identify defects in materials using appropriate testing technique
Complete documentation and work orders thoroughly following established protocols and meeting required timeframes
Drive Company vehicles and maintain safe driving record
Provide instructions to assigned assistants and ensure safety of entire team
Perform general cleaning and minor maintenance duties to maintain company vehicles, routinely inspect equipment and maintain shop areas in a clean, orderly and functional condition
